Building off the framework of Schultheis The Coffeehouse Investor philosophy, SIP will instill the common man and woman with the confidence to take control over their long-term financial goals and journey towards financial freedom in retirement. SIP encourages readers to ignore stock market rules and perfect portfolio pursuits to focus on the only three essential components to long-term financial security: saving, investing, and planning. Each component will be further broken down and explained through topics such as: How to save money with confidence The benefit of saving a little Why women should invest in their financial destiny The problem with underestimating your own financial abilities

Bill Schultheis (Seattle, WA) is a Financial Advisor and Co-Founder of Soundmark Wealth Management. For the past 20 years, Bill has dedicated himself to helping others navigate the complex investment world building peace of mind and realistic financial plans.
